Microchip Technology TC54VN2102EMB713 Voltage Detector
The TC54VN2102EMB713 is a high-quality voltage detector designed and manufactured by Microchip Technology, a leading provider of smart, connected, and secure embedded control solutions. This precision voltage detector is engineered for applications that require accurate monitoring of power supplies to ensure reliable operation of electronic systems.
With its compact SOT-23-3 package, the TC54VN2102EMB713 is ideal for space-constrained applications, providing a minimal footprint while delivering robust performance. It is designed to monitor voltages as low as 2.1V, making it suitable for low-voltage systems and battery-powered devices where power efficiency is critical.
The device features an open-drain output, which allows for easy interfacing with microcontrollers and other logic systems. When the monitored voltage falls below the factory-programmed threshold, the output is asserted, indicating that the voltage is out of the specified range. This functionality is crucial for systems that require an immediate response to prevent data loss or hardware damage during power failures or brown-out conditions.
